Cascade CMS 2025.2.2
Cascade CMS 2025.2.2 is the second patch for the 2025 Q2 on-premise release. It includes a variety of performance improvements for everyday editing, publishing, and more — with specific focus on SQL Server and Oracle database customers.
6 Improvements
5 Fixes
Release Notes
Highlights
- SQL Server & Oracle Performance — Strongly recommended for all customers running SQL Server and Oracle databases due to targeted performance improvements addressing those vendors specifically.
- Everyday Editing & Publishing — A variety of performance improvements improve the reliability of many everyday tasks and reduce the impact of background processes on the user experience.
Improvements
- Additional performance improvements of publish queue screen loading and pagination.
- Updated image editor for August release of JDeli.
- Improved reliability of link rewriting when using
system-assetpseudo tags. - Performance improvements when accessing scheduler on edits and draft saves prevents "lock wait timeouts" in logs and in interface.
- Improved performance when accessing entity relationships on SQL Server and Oracle databases.
- Improved performance when interacting with the background scheduler on Microsoft SQL Server and Oracle databases.
Fixed
- Accessing asset permissions through the Cascade API will no longer throw an error.
- Errors encountered when a Google Analytics Connector attempts to find a matching asset will no longer prevent the sync from completing.
- Restoring a previous version of a Content Type will now properly persist the Editable Fields and Publish Options from the previous version.
- You can now apply simple CSS Class Formats to
figureelements in the WYSIWYG. - Fixed various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) security issues in notifications and tasks.
Upgrade Guide
First time installation?
Be sure to import our default database schema prior to installing Cascade CMS for the first time. Then follow the appropriate installation instructions for your environment.
Upgrade Steps
- Shut down your currently running Cascade CMS environment.
- Before you upgrade, we strongly recommend that you back-up your production database as well as set up a test environment and perform a trial run of the upgrade. All customers are entitled to a test license for this purpose.
- Read the release notes and upgrade guides for all releases between your version and the latest version.
Requirements & Supported Platforms
Server Requirements
| Component | Requirement |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| CPU | 8-core (recommended), Quad core (minimum) | Can be run in virtualized environments like VMware and Hyper-V. |
| Memory | 8 GB RAM (recommended), 6 GB RAM (minimum) | Recommended to allocate approximately 1/2 of the server's total memory to Cascade. |
| Hard Drive | 25 GB (recommended), 15 GB (minimum) |
Supported Platforms
| Category | Platform | Supported Versions |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Java | OpenJDK | 21.0.5+11 | 64-bit is recommended for all platforms. |
| Operating System | Microsoft Windows Server | 2022, 2019, 2016, 2012 / 2012 R2 | |
| macOS Server | 10.4 or later | ||
| Linux | 64-bit | ||
| Databases | MySQL | 8.0 | |
| Microsoft SQL Server | 2019, 2017, 2016 | ||
| Oracle | 19c, 18c, 12c | ||
| Web Servers | Apache | ||
| Microsoft IIS | |||
| Sun Java System Web Server | Formerly Netscape Enterprise Server. | ||
| Zeus Web Server | |||
| Web Browsers | Chrome | Latest Stable | |
| Microsoft Edge | Latest Stable | ||
| Mozilla Firefox | 115+ | ||
| Safari | 16+ |
